Cunningham quits Town


27/10/2004

PAUL Cunningham has resigned as manager of local North West Counties league outfit Cheadle Town due to increasing work commitments.

Cunningham has been in charge of the club for just over two years, but they are currently struggling two places off the bottom of division two.

Town wish to thank Cunningham and Coyle for their devotion, time and effort during the past two years.

Taking over as manager with immediate effect is Trevor Howard, a former boss at Mid-Cheshire League side Wilmslow Albion.
